Barbados hotelier named as next CHTA president

Sunday, 07 Jun, 2017 0

Barbados hotelier Patricia Affonso-Dass has been appointed President-elect of the Caribbean Hotel and Tourism Association (CHTA).

Affonso-Dass, group general manager at Ocean Hotels in Barbados, was elected to succeed Karolin Troubetzkoy next year when her two-year tenure ends.

Affonso-Dass runs the Ocean Hotels group, a family-owned company in Barbados which is made up of Ocean Two Resort & Residences, the all-inclusive Sea Breeze Beach Hotel and and South Beach Hotel.

She has also been president of the Tourism and Hospitality Association of Guyana and the Barbados Hotel and Tourism Association.

"We have benefited from Patricia’s talents on our Board of Directors, and are proud to have an exceptional woman from the region lead our association into the future," said current president Troubetzkoy.

Affonso-Dass’ appointment was unveiled at the CHTA’s AGM, which was held alongside the Caribbean Hospitality Industry Exchange Forum (CHIEF) and Taste of the Caribbean in Miami last week.
